WebbIf a child needs more than just awareness to slow down, try Pacing. One way to pace is to use a pacing stip. These Speech Pacing Strips use Turtles and Happy Faces. Show your child how to hold their finger down on each Turtle or Happy Face as you say the words in a short sentence.

Webb13 jan. 2024 · Identifying the flood of somatic sensations can quickly become overwhelming, especially in instances of PTSD or other shock trauma. The key is to slow it down. Pacing, or titration, is taking one little part or piece of the experience at a time and examining it – both the emotions (fear, sadness, shame) and the somatic sensations.
